June E. Quader
Pianist, Collector
ATHOL - June E. (Stockwell) Quader, 75, of 360 King Rd., died on Saturday, Oct. 5, 2002, at her home.
She was born in Athol on Jan. 8, 1927, the daughter of Alfred L. and Pearl A. (Nowe) Stockwell. She has lived in Athol all of her life and attended Athol High School.
She was a certified nursing assistant. She worked at the former Burger King Restaurant In Athol, had previously worked at the McElwain Shoe Shop, the Tully Brook Rest Home and the Fleetwood Nursing Home. She enjoyed playing the piano, stamp collecting and crossword puzzles. She was a member of the St. Francis of Assisi Church.
Her husband of 47 years, Paul P. Quader, died in 1999. She leaves a son, Paul A. Quader of Athol; two aunts, Ruby Stockwell of Sun City, Ariz., and Violet Stockwell of Orange. A brother, Richard Stockwell, died in 1996.
Memorial services will be held on Saturday, Oct. 26 at 10 a.m. at the New Life Christian Fellowship of the Assemblies of God, 347 South Main St., Orange, with Pastor Frank Visco, officiating.
Burial will follow in the Silver Lake Cemetery.
There are no calling hours and in lieu of flowers the family suggests memorial contributions be made to a charity of the donor's choice.
The Higgins - O'Connor Funeral Home is directing arrangements.

MacLean Services
ATHOL - Funeral services for Jennie M. (Allen) MacLean, 88, of 467 New Sherborn Rd. were held on Thursday, Oct. 3, 2002, in the Our Lady Immaculate Church. The celebrant was Rev. Stephen D. Johnson, the organist was Theresa Gabis accompanied by Rev. James Callahan and Lynn Goupil.
Her daughters, Sondra French, Sharon MacLean and Susan MacLean, placed the pall on the casket. Her son, Stephen B. MacLean, did the readings and her children, Stephen MacLean and Sheila Bachant, brought the gifts forth.
Burial was in Silver Lake Cemetery. Honorary bearers were Adam MacLean, Andrew MacLean, Christopher Bachant, David Bachant, Daniel Bachant and Shelley Spear.
The Fiske Funeral Home directed arrangements.
